I just wanted to know how fighters or druids (or clerics for that matter) deal with mages whose chain contingency consists of spell trap, prot fr magical weapons and ?????). without ruby ray and breach, the fighter or druid cannot deal damage to the mage... at least for 4 rounds, enuff time to get killed, especially if soloing

How do you guys do it??



One technique that works well as a druid is to memorize a bunch of summon animal spells... Just fill up on animal summoning 1's, and repeatedly cast them around the mage. They will go through their spells pretty fast on the critters, and once you get them to get rid of their 7th and up spells, you can dance around and engage them to trigger their 2cd wave of protections... Stall them again and finish them off.

As a fighter/druid I liked to close in with the lich once they loose their mantles and such and smack them around with the gnasher. It does additional poison damage in subsiquent rounds, so it serves well to interrupt mages....

Of course if you can land one of the insect spells, particularly creeping doom or insect plauge yer golden.
